Hello,

I created table in excel 2007:
TEST1
TEST2
TEST3

I copied it and paste special to Power Point 2007.
all works fine when I starting a PowerPoint Presentation from the Current
Slide (shift+F5).
but if I insert animation to the slide like Fade or something else and then
start the slide (shift + F5), it change the font and makes them bigger.
it happens in every computer I tried.

Do you have solution for that?

You can try it on you computer and see the problem.
paste special table from excel to PowerPoint and insert animation and use
shift+F5 to see the results.

Hi there

Click Insert, Object and when the dialogue box appears, check Create from
File. Following that browse for your Excel Doc and once you have found it,
(link it if you wish) click OK.

I think you will find it easier to animate your slide if you use this method.
